Synaptic remodeling is a highly regulated process, prominent in the developing, young brain when plasticity is high. Brain plasticity in mammals tapers off in adulthood, paralleling the maturation of inhibitory neurotransmission and a steady increase in the expression of nerve growth inhibitors. The goal of my research is to identify mechanisms that act at the synapse to direct synaptic remodeling and plasticity. My recent research demonstrated a key role of Synaptic Cell Adhesion Molecule 1 (SynCAM 1\/Cadm1) in maturation and plasticity of visual cortex. SynCAM 1 is a synaptic organizer that selectively controls development of subcortical, thalamic inputs onto Parvalbumin (PV+) inhibitory interneurons in the visual cortex. Loss of SynCAM 1 in PV+ interneurons retards the maturation of cortical inhibition and mice deficient in SynCAM 1 show increased visual plasticity at all ages, indicating that synaptic adhesion directs brain maturation. Even a brief loss of SynCAM 1 in PV+ interneurons upregulates plasticity in the adult brain, suggesting that plasticity is actively restricted through SynCAM 1 in adults.
